Binato/server/packets/SendPublicMessage.ts

10 lines
385 B
TypeScript
Raw Normal View History

2023-10-03 10:09:44 +01:00
import { Channel } from "diagnostics_channel";
import MessageData from "../interfaces/packetTypes/MessageData";
2023-10-03 10:09:44 +01:00
import User from "../objects/User";
export default function SendPublicMessage(user:User, message:MessageData) {
const channel = user.shared.chatManager.GetChannelByName(message.target);
if (channel instanceof Channel) {
channel.SendMessage(user, message.message);
}
}